BENEFITS TO SHAREHOLDERS
The Consideration provides Shareholders with a meaningful upfront premium of 44% to the closing price of
Partnership with an established multi-mine 170,000 - 180,000 oz per year gold producer with a common operating philosophy and record of fiscal discipline, and a proven history of shareholder value creation.
The Arrangement is a compelling opportunity for Shareholders to gain exposure to a mid-tier gold producer with greater market relevance, enhanced trading liquidity, broader analyst and institutional investor following, and index inclusions.
The Arrangement is an opportunity for Shareholders to gain access to a strong balance sheet and robust free cash flow generation to fully fund and accelerate development projects and exploration initiatives.
Combining Fiore and Calibre, both well recognized and respected gold mining companies, is anticipated to provide Shareholders with meaningful ongoing exposure to future value catalysts across the combined asset portfolio, including Calibre's assets and Fiore's
Shareholders will be provided with an opportunity to participate in substantial exploration activity through Calibre's 16 drill, 80+ km regional program.

At the Meeting, Fiore Shareholders will be asked to consider and, if thought advisable, to pass a special resolution approving the transaction, which will be implemented by way of a plan of arrangement (the 'Arrangement'). The Circular contains a detailed description of the Arrangement, as well as certain additional information relating to Fiore. If the requisite shareholder approval is obtained at the Meeting and if the other conditions to the Arrangement becoming effective are satisfied or waived, it is expected that the Arrangement will be completed in the first quarter of 2022.
